摘要
This paper presents the dynamic characteristics of the fuel injection system in gasoline engine. Through AMESim software, it analyzes the pressure pulsations due to the excitation by the injector opening and closing with regular interval. The simulation model is validated by experiments. Then it compares the pressure pulsations of the system with and without damper. The results show that damper can attenuate the pulsation effectively. Based on this, the feature parameters of the damper are simulated with respect to its effect on attenuation. Proper parameters selection can result in better pressure pulsation control.
